Beset By Fear

The skies were clear, a cloudless blue His heart beat red, his love was true His hair was black, his thoughts pure white The moon was full, the time was right Jed cleared his throat, no sound came out He'd lost his nerve, there was little doubt ... Eagerly Becky had waited, 'till beset by fear She slipped away, eyes streaming tears
